Keto people love their coffee. When I first started researching keto diet plans I kept reading about "Bullet Proof Coffee". It was a high fat coffee that most started their days with. They said it boosted their energy levels, helped them meet their fat macros and people swore once you had it you would never go back.


I had to break a coffee creamer addiction when I started Keto. We were buying the large size sugar free coffeemate creamers and going through them like crazy. So I was very used to sweet tasty coffee in the morning. Would the bullet proof coffee help?!


Day 1. I made bullet proof coffee. So what is it?

Black coffee

2 TB unsalted butter

1 TB unrefined coconut Oil or 1 TB MCT Oil


I purchased a coffee frother a couple years ago. This is REQUIRED if you want to make this coffee. It helps blend it all together. Otherwise you are drinking clumps of oil

I hated it. It tasted like creamy butter coffee. And the texture from the coconut oil just wasn't for me. It had zero flavor - but again, I was addicted to vanilla creamer. I tried adding some cinnamon or nutmeg - didn't help.


So On Day 7 I switched to Black Coffee, 1TB MCT Oil and 1 TB Heavy Cream. Used the frother again. This stuck. It didn't have a ton of flavor but the heavy cream made the coffee creamier. Still had added fat. I have that coffee every morning. Then fast until dinner.
